Booking a flight with Horizon Air is easy and can be done online, by phone, or through travel agencies like Expedia. Since Horizon Air operates under the Alaska Airlines brand, all bookings go through AlaskaAir.com or the Alaska mobile app. Start by entering your origin, destination, travel dates, and number of passengers. The system will display available Horizon Air flights along with fares, schedules, and aircraft types. Choose your preferred flight and fare category (Saver, Main, or First Class). You can add extras like seat selection, baggage, and travel insurance during checkout. Payment can be made via credit card, miles, or vouchers. Once confirmed, you’ll receive an e-ticket by email. If you’re using Expedia, the process is similar—simply search for flights and select those operated by Horizon Air. You can also bundle your booking with a hotel or car rental for extra savings.
